когда я добавляю новую зависимость, например Shared_preferences, в pubspec.yaml, а затем выполняю Flutter Run в терминале, я получил эту ошибку:
- Что пошло не так: возникла проблема при настройке проекта ':shared_preferences'.
Вы не приняли лицензионные соглашения следующих компонентов SDK: [Android SDK Platform 27].
C:\Users...\AppData\Roaming\Pub\Cache\hosted\pub.dartlang. org\shared_preferences-0.3.1\android
и отредактируйте файл build.gradle и измените compileSdkVersion 27 для компиляцииSdkVersion 26. это работает.
пока мне приходится делать это для всех новых зависимостей,
Есть ли какой-нибудь способ, например, определить глобальный файл build.gradle для всех зависимостей ? поэтому нет необходимости редактировать каждый Build.gradle индивидуально.
Подробнее здесь: https://stackoverflow.com/questions/486 ... agreements
Мобильная версия